如何在修改单元格时避免ipysheet列排序重置?

2024-05-29 02:49:29 发布

您现在位置:Python中文网/ 问答频道 /正文

我对ipysheet有一个问题,当单元格的任何值被修改时,它的列排序被重置。 对于大型数据帧来说,这是非常烦人的。我怎样才能避免这种行为

link to GIF that simulates the sorting reset

import ipysheet as s
import pandas as pd
import ipywidgets as w

df = pd.DataFrame(['b','f','d','a','e','c','h','j','i','k'],columns=['letter'])
df['selection'] = False

my_sheet = s.from_dataframe(df)
my_sheet.column_width=[2,2]
my_sheet.layout = w.Layout(width='200px',height='100%')
for k,c in enumerate(my_sheet.cells):
    c.style['textAlign']='center'
    c.send_state()
display(my_sheet)

Tags: to数据importdfthat排序myas

热门问题